The Crusades 1095-1291 (from Kingfisher History Encyclopedia, pp. 148-149)

 

I. In 1095, Pope Urban II called on Christians to go on a crusade to free Palestine from Muslim rule.

A. Knight and peasants set out, led by Peter the Hermit and Walter the Penniless.

B. Most never reached Palestine, and the rest became a wild, hungry mob.

C. In 1099, disciplined crusaders recaptured Jerusalem, while massacring all the inhabitants, and founded for Latin states.

 

II. In 1187, Saladin defeated the Christians at Hattin and reclaimed Jerusalem.

A. Then in 1191, England's Richard I led an army to the Holy Land, but was unable to recapture Jerusalem.

B. Soon, Saladin signed a treaty with the crusaders to share to share the Holy Land.

C. The remaining crusades were failures.

D. Palestine was eventually conquered by the sultan of Egypt.
